Freirean pedagogy is an educational approach developed by Brazilian educator Paulo Freire, emphasizing critical thinking and social justice in the classroom.
Key Features
- Emphasis on dialogue and mutual learning
- Focus on empowering students to engage critically with material
- Challenging oppressive structures and promoting social change
- Incorporation of real-world experiences and contexts into learning
